One of the most versatile, accomplished and prolific American writers working today, Joyce Carol Oates is the author of bestselling novels, critically acclaimed collections of short fiction, essays, plays and poetry.

Among the most prominent products of her boundless imagination are the U.S. National Book Award winner them (1969); the unlikely bestseller, On Boxing (1987); the novel We Were the Mulvaneys (1996), which was an Oprah Winfrey Book Club selection; the New York Times bestselling novels The Falls (2004) and The Gravedigger's Daughter (2007); and her recent memoir, A Widow's Story (2011).
